发明名称 System, method, and computer program product for graphics processing unit (GPU) demand paging
摘要 A system, method, and computer program product are provided for GPU demand paging. In operation, input data is addressed in terms of a virtual address space. Additionally, the input data is organized into one or more pages of data. Further, the input data organized as the one or more pages of data is at least temporarily stored in a physical cache. In addition, access to the input data in the physical cache is facilitated.
申请公布号 US9235512(B2) 申请公布日期 2016.01.12
申请号 US201414151724 申请日期 2014.01.09
申请人 NVIDIA Corporation 发明人 Dietrich Andreas;McAllister David K.;Friedrich Heiko;Vostryakov Konstantin Anatolievich;Parker Steven;Bigler James Lawrence;Morley Russell Keith
分类号 G06F12/08;G06T1/60;G06F12/10 主分类号 G06F12/08
代理机构 Zilka-Kotab, PC 代理人 Zilka-Kotab, PC
主权项 1. A method, comprising: addressing input data in terms of a virtual address space; organizing the input data into one or more pages of data; at least temporarily storing the input data organized as the one or more pages of data in a physical cache; facilitating access to the input data in the physical cache; analyzing one or more data buffers including at least one of textures, acceleration data structures, or geometry; determining which of the one or more buffers will reside in a GPU memory; and determining which of the one or more buffers will reside in a host memory and be demand paged into the GPU memory.
地址 Santa Clara CA US